The European Union launched a naval mission called Aspides to protect Red Sea shipping from Yemen's Huthi rebels. The mission aims to ensure freedom of navigation and will work alongside the US-led naval coalition. Huthi attacks have disrupted shipping and forced companies to take alternative routes. A Greek-flagged, US-owned cargo ship was attacked twice in the Gulf of Aden.
